Yes, we had a rivalry. And after Charde Houston missed that wide-open 7-footer in an overtime loss to Duke in the 2006 Elite Eight game in Bridgeport you could even smell Auriemma's frustration. He criticized Charde's play that night like no player before or after.

"If she's fragile," he said, "then it's time for her either to break or for her to get a little bit tougher. To be honest, both of those scenarios are OK with me."


But, hey, maybe Tuesday night is different. Maybe Duke can get it inside 29.3 points.
